
Out Norwegian-American recording artist Magnus Riise drops his gorgeous new single, “Earthquake.”
The music video is directed by choreographer Monika Felice Smith and features Barrett Foa (NCIS: LA). The stunning visual plunges deep into a passionate yet tempestuous relationship with hauntingly beautiful underwater sequences.

Riise says about the new single:
“Earthquake is about the vicious circle of not being able to let go of people you know are not right for you, nor are you for them. But it’s also about the importance of finding some way to move on: A reminder that we all deserve the kind of truly unique and individualized love that previous generations fought so hard for us to have the right to pursue.”

“Earthquake” is the latest single from Magnus’s debut EP Until Tomorrow, which also features the songs “From The Ground Up” and “Until Tomorrow.”
